aboutsummaryrefslogtreecommitdiff
path: root/load/load.cli
diff options
context:
space:
mode:
authorKaren Arutyunov <karen@codesynthesis.com>2024-08-01 20:03:48 +0300
committerKaren Arutyunov <karen@codesynthesis.com>2024-08-07 19:01:06 +0300
commit7db53790ca2d2c004bfd00b503eca59a8d084870 (patch)
tree5f6201d48322043e1f2802efddb28e5643a2dab7 /load/load.cli
parentee220058d977738c02ead45cc5567bbab33adf48 (diff)
Add support for loading package version reviews
Diffstat (limited to 'load/load.cli')
-rw-r--r--load/load.cli27
1 files changed, 25 insertions, 2 deletions
diff --git a/load/load.cli b/load/load.cli
index bda186a..fbdfbd8 100644
--- a/load/load.cli
+++ b/load/load.cli
@@ -126,6 +126,29 @@ class options
\cb{--service-id} option to be specified."
};
+ brep::dir_path --metadata
+ {
+ "<dir>",
+ "Directory where the package metadata manifest files are located. If
+ specified, then (re-)load the metadata if the package information is also
+ (re-)loaded or update it if the \cb{--metadata-changed} option is
+ specified.
+
+ The subdirectory hierarchy under this directory is expected to be in the
+ following form:
+
+ \
+ <project>/<package>/<version>/
+ \
+ "
+ }
+
+ bool --metadata-changed
+ {
+ "Update the package metadata even if the package information is not
+ reloaded."
+ };
+
brep::path --overrides-file
{
"<file>",
@@ -186,7 +209,7 @@ class options
this option to specify multiple package manager options."
}
- brep::path openssl = "openssl"
+ brep::path --openssl = "openssl"
{
"<path>",
"The openssl program to be used for crypto operations. You can also
@@ -195,7 +218,7 @@ class options
specified, then \cb{brep-load} will use \cb{openssl} by default."
}
- brep::strings openssl-option
+ brep::strings --openssl-option
{
"<opt>",
"Additional option to be passed to the openssl program (see \cb{openssl}